리눅스(LF)나 mac(CR)에서 작업한 txt 파일을 윈도우(CR LF)로 옮길때 줄바꿈 정책이 다르기 때문에
기존 커밋과 충돌 하면서 의도치 않은 변경점을 맞이했을 것이다.
크게 두가지 방법을 설명한다.
intellij에서 git 설정을 바꾸는 방법, notepad에서 EOL 변경하는 방법
intellij git 설정 바꾸기
하기와 같이 설정하면 파일의 EOL이 crlf로 자동 변환되어 커밋된다.
> git config --global core.autocrlf true
> git config --global core.eol crlf
> git config --global --list
notepad EOL 변경 방법
[편집] -> 줄의 끝문자(EOL) 변환(E) -> 원하는 EOL 선택
git EOL 설정 상세
https://www.lesstif.com/gitbook/git-crlf-20776404.html
git 에서 CRLF 개행 문자 차이로 인한 문제 해결하기
www.lesstif.com
crlf -> crlf 일때
https://mingggu.tistory.com/154
[Git]인텔리제이 커밋 후 모든 라인 개행 변경점 해결(CRLF/LF 충돌)
개발 시 사용하는 툴 정보는 아래와 같습니다. IntelliJ : 소스 수정 및 커밋 GitKraken : 커밋 내역 확인 및 푸시, 머지 그간 잘 사용하던 툴에서 이상한 점이 발견 되었습니다. *상황 요약* 분명!!! 한
mingggu.tistory.com
'programmer > Tool' 카테고리의 다른 글
2022.08.09 22시 서울 날씨와 기상 특보 정보 (0) | 2022.08.09 |
---|---|
2022.08.09 21시 서울 날씨와 기상 특보 정보 (0) | 2022.08.09 |
2022.08.09 20시 서울 날씨와 기상 특보 정보 (0) | 2022.08.09 |
Zeppelin cron(scheduler) 활성 하기 (0) | 2022.08.03 |
2022.05.16 제주도 날씨와 05월 축제 정보 (0) | 2022.05.16 |